Pine Labs Limited (PINELABS.NS) closed at ₹144.51, down 0.91% in recent trading on the National Stock Exchange (NSE). The stock remains above its established support level of ₹137.28 while facing resistance near ₹151.74, indicating a range-bound phase with potential for either a breakout or further consolidation.

On the NSE, Pine Labs shares experienced moderate trading volumes during the session, reflecting measured participation from both retail and institutional investors. The marginal decline of 0.91% places the stock in the broader context of a fintech sector that has seen mixed performance, with some sub-segments benefiting from increased digital adoption while others grapple with regulatory headwinds. Key drivers behind Pine Labs’ recent price action include its ongoing expansion of merchant payment solutions and its strategic partnerships in the point-of-sale (PoS) and lending verticals. However, the stock has also been influenced by near-term sector-wide caution, partly due to evolving compliance norms and competitive pressures from both established banks and emerging fintech players. The current price level of ₹144.51 sits roughly midway between the identified support and resistance zones, suggesting that the market is awaiting clearer signals on earnings momentum or major business developments before committing to a decisive direction. Volume patterns remain consistent with normal trading activity, with no unusual spikes indicative of accumulation or distribution.

From a technical perspective, Pine Labs stock has carved out a support floor at ₹137.28, a level that has held firm during recent pullbacks and may act as a strong base for buyers. On the upside, resistance at ₹151.74 has capped rally attempts, creating a well-defined trading channel. The price action over the past few sessions shows a consolidation pattern, with daily candles forming small bodies and relatively narrow ranges—typical of a period where supply and demand are roughly balanced. Momentum indicators such as the Relative Strength Index (RSI) appear to be in the neutral range, likely between 40 and 60, indicating no extreme overbought or oversold conditions. Moving averages may be converging, suggesting a sideways trend in the short term. The stock is trading near its short-term moving average, reflecting a lack of strong directional impetus. Looking ahead, Pine Labs could potentially experience a breakout above the resistance level of ₹151.74 if broader market sentiment improves and company-specific fundamentals—such as strong quarterly earnings or new client wins—provide a catalyst. Alternatively, a failure to hold above ₹144.51 might increase the likelihood of retesting the ₹137.28 support, with a break below that level opening the door to deeper corrections. Key factors that may influence future performance include the pace of digital payment adoption in India, regulatory developments around data localization and merchant fees, and any announcements regarding initial public offering (IPO) plans or strategic investments. Volume expansion on a move above ₹151.74 would lend credibility to an upside breakout, while a decline accompanied by heavy selling pressure could confirm weakness. Investors should also monitor macroeconomic cues such as interest rate decisions and foreign portfolio inflows into Indian equities, as these could indirectly impact Pine Labs’ valuation.
